Position summary:

With three high-performing student branches supported by a layer of working professional advisors, Global Consulting Group helps not-for-profits and social enterprises solve real-world problems while developing the next generation of talent.

At GCG Headquarters, the Community Engagement Associate will foster a vibrant and inclusive volunteer community by supporting the planning and delivery of engaging events, community initiatives, and stakeholder engagement across HQ and university branches.
